I received all the brake parts that I need to fix the brakes on the
outdoor Cat forklift. I just wanted to ask what is the proper grease
to use around the Timken wheel bearing. Thanks.


Either a black or blue Lithium High Pressure grease should work -
the blue stuff is more waterproof for boats. But that's only an
educated guess.

Get hold of the Service Manual for the forklift. It will have all
that information in the Maintenance section, and a whole lot more.

Even shows the entire repair process broken down into steps, so you
don't have mystery parts left over when you're done.
